What I Check Before Buying
Before I choose a small Blu Ray player, I always look at the basics first. I check whether it supports Blu Ray discs, DVDs, and CDs, since I prefer a player that works with more than one format. I also look for fast loading times, simple controls, and a remote that feels easy to use. If I plan to stream too, I make sure the player has smart features or Wi-Fi support.
Picture Quality Matters to Me
One of the main reasons I buy a Blu Ray player is for better picture quality. I look for full HD or 4K upscaling if I want sharper playback on my TV. Even if the player is small, I still expect clear, detailed video. In my experience, a good small player should make movies look crisp and smooth, not just fit neatly on a shelf.
Sound Features I Prefer
I always pay attention to audio support because sound makes a big difference in movie nights. I look for players that support Dolby Digital, DTS, or other common audio formats. If I use a soundbar or home theater system, I check for HDMI output or optical audio output. That way, I know I can get the best sound from my setup.
Size and Design Are Important
Since I am specifically looking for a small Blu Ray player, I pay close attention to the dimensions. I want something compact, lightweight, and easy to move if needed. I also prefer a clean design that blends in with my TV stand or entertainment center. A slim player is easier for me to keep organized, especially in tighter spaces.
Connection Options I Look For
In my experience, connection options can make or break a purchase. I usually want at least one HDMI port because it gives the best overall connection for modern TVs. I also like USB ports for playing media files from a flash drive. If the player offers Wi-Fi or Ethernet, that is a bonus because it gives me access to online content and firmware updates.
